vue中是如何检测数组变化的

2020-05-19  本文已影响0人  玲儿珑

个人理解:
.使用函数劫持的方式,重写了数组的方法
.Vue将data中的数组,进行了原型链重写,指向了自己定义的数组原型方法,这样当调用数组api时,可以通知依赖更新。如果数组中包含引用类型,会对数组中的引用类型再次进行监控。

源码解析

函数劫持

上一篇 下一篇

猜你喜欢

热点阅读